Uses of Class
org.assertj.core.api.recursive.comparison.DualValue
Packages that use DualValue
-
Uses of DualValue in org.assertj.core.api.recursive.comparison
Fields in org.assertj.core.api.recursive.comparison with type parameters of type DualValueModifier and TypeFieldDescriptionRecursiveComparisonDifferenceCalculator.ComparisonState.visitedDualValuesMethods in org.assertj.core.api.recursive.comparison that return DualValueModifier and TypeMethodDescriptionprivate static DualValueRecursiveComparisonConfiguration.dualValueForField(DualValue parentDualValue, String fieldName) RecursiveComparisonDifferenceCalculator.ComparisonState.pickDualValueToCompare()(package private) static DualValueDualValue.rootDualValue(Object actual, Object expected) Methods in org.assertj.core.api.recursive.comparison with parameters of type DualValueModifier and TypeMethodDescriptionvoidboolean(package private) voidRecursiveComparisonDifferenceCalculator.ComparisonState.addDifference(DualValue dualValue) (package private) voidRecursiveComparisonDifferenceCalculator.ComparisonState.addDifference(DualValue dualValue, String description, Object... args) voidvoidprivate static voidRecursiveComparisonDifferenceCalculator.compareArrays(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State) private static voidRecursiveComparisonDifferenceCalculator.compareAsEnums(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State, RecursiveComparisonConfiguration recursiveComparisonConfiguration) private static voidRecursiveComparisonDifferenceCalculator.compareOptional(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State) private static voidRecursiveComparisonDifferenceCalculator.compareOrderedCollections(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State) private static <K,V> void RecursiveComparisonDifferenceCalculator.compareSortedMap(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State) private static voidRecursiveComparisonDifferenceCalculator.compareUnorderedIterables(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State) private static voidRecursiveComparisonDifferenceCalculator.compareUnorderedMap(DualValue dualValue, RecursiveComparisonDifferenceCalculator.ComparisonState comparisonState) private static StringRecursiveComparisonDifferenceCalculator.differentTypeErrorMessage(DualValue dualValue, String actualTypeDescription) private static DualValueRecursiveComparisonConfiguration.dualValueForField(DualValue parentDualValue, String fieldName) private static booleanRecursiveComparisonDifferenceCalculator.expectedTypeIsNotSubtypeOfActualType(DualValue dualField) RecursiveComparisonConfiguration.getNonIgnoredActualFieldNames(DualValue dualValue) (package private) booleanRecursiveComparisonConfiguration.hasCustomComparator(DualValue dualValue) private booleanRecursiveComparisonConfiguration.matchesAnIgnoredEmptyOptionalField(DualValue dualValue) private booleanRecursiveComparisonConfiguration.matchesAnIgnoredFieldType(DualValue dualValue) private booleanRecursiveComparisonConfiguration.matchesAnIgnoredNullField(DualValue dualValue) private booleanRecursiveComparisonDifferenceCalculator.ComparisonState.mustCompareFieldsRecursively(boolean isRootObject, DualValue dualValue) private static booleanRecursiveComparisonDifferenceCalculator.propertyOrFieldValuesAreEqual(DualValue dualValue, RecursiveComparisonConfiguration recursiveComparisonConfiguration) private voidRecursiveComparisonDifferenceCalculator.ComparisonState.registerForComparison(DualValue dualValue) private booleanDualValueDeque.shouldAddDualKey(DualValue dualKey) private static booleanRecursiveComparisonDifferenceCalculator.shouldCompareDualValue(RecursiveComparisonConfiguration recursiveComparisonConfiguration, DualValue dualValue) private static booleanRecursiveComparisonDifferenceCalculator.shouldHonorOverriddenEquals(DualValue dualValue, RecursiveComparisonConfiguration recursiveComparisonConfiguration) private booleanDualValueDeque.shouldIgnore(DualValue dualKey) (package private) booleanRecursiveComparisonConfiguration.shouldIgnore(DualValue dualValue) private booleanRecursiveComparisonConfiguration.shouldIgnoreFieldBasedOnFieldValue(DualValue dualValue) (package private) booleanRecursiveComparisonConfiguration.shouldIgnoreOverriddenEqualsOf(DualValue dualValue) Method parameters in org.assertj.core.api.recursive.comparison with type arguments of type DualValueModifier and TypeMethodDescriptionbooleanDualValueDeque.addAll(int index, Collection<? extends DualValue> collection) private static List<ComparisonDifference>RecursiveComparisonDifferenceCalculator.determineDifferences(Object actual, Object expected, FieldLocation fieldLocation, boolean isRootObject, List<DualValue> visited, RecursiveComparisonConfiguration recursiveComparisonConfiguration) Constructors in org.assertj.core.api.recursive.comparison with parameters of type DualValueModifierConstructorDescriptionComparisonDifference(DualValue dualValue) ComparisonDifference(DualValue dualValue, String additionalInformation) Constructor parameters in org.assertj.core.api.recursive.comparison with type arguments of type DualValueModifierConstructorDescriptionComparisonState(List<DualValue> visited, RecursiveComparisonConfiguration recursiveComparisonConfiguration)